区块链钱包平台开发周期揭秘:从构想到上线需

                      发布时间:2025-01-05 09:49:19
                      --- **内容主体大纲** 1. 引言 - 什么是区块链钱包? - 区块链钱包的类型与功能 2. 区块链钱包开发的基本步骤 - 需求分析 - 技术选型 - 原型设计 - 开发过程 3. 影响开发周期的因素 - 功能复杂性 - 团队经验 - 资源配置 - 市场需求 4. 区块链钱包平台的预期开发周期 - 常见开发周期 - 快速开发 vs. 深度开发 5. 项目管理与开发工具 - 敏捷开发 - 工具与技术栈 6. 未来展望 - 区块链钱包技术的发展趋势 - 新兴需求与市场机会 7. 结论 --- ### 引言

                      区块链技术的迅猛发展,特别是在数字货币领域,促使区块链钱包的需求日益增长。作为一种管理和存储数字资产的重要工具,区块链钱包不仅需提供安全可靠的交易方式,还需具备用户友好的操作界面。在这样的背景下,开发一个功能齐全、用户体验良好的区块链钱包平台显得尤为重要。

                      那么,开发一个区块链钱包平台到底需要多长时间呢?本文将深入探讨区块链钱包开发的全过程,帮助您了解影响开发周期的各项因素。

                      ### 区块链钱包开发的基本步骤 #### 需求分析

                      开发任何软件产品的首要步骤是进行需求分析。区块链钱包的功能需求通常包括资金存储、转账、交易记录查询、多种加密货币支持等。开发团队需明确这些需求,以确保后续开发能够满足市场的实际需要。

                      #### 技术选型

                      区块链钱包的开发涉及多种技术,包括区块链架构、编程语言和数据库的选择。对于钱包的安全性和效率,技术选型至关重要。这一步骤通常会消耗一定的时间,尤其在团队人员之间需要达成共识时。

                      #### 原型设计

                      设计一个用户界面原型是开发过程中不可或缺的一步。通过设计原型,开发团队可以快速获得用户反馈,从而避免在后续开发中因界面设计不合理而导致的重大返工。

                      #### 开发过程

                      区块链钱包的开发过程往往包括前端和后端的开发。前端主要负责用户界面和用户交互,后端则负责数据存储、业务逻辑以及与区块链进行交互。整个开发过程需要确保代码质量与安全性,以防止潜在的安全漏洞。

                      ### 影响开发周期的因素 #### 功能复杂性

                      不同功能的实现难度差异较大。例如,实现多重签名、去中心化身份认证等高级功能,会显著增加开发周期。团队应在需求分析阶段明确开发功能的优先级,从而合理分配开发时间。

                      #### 团队经验

                      团队的专业能力和经验将直接影响开发效率。如果开发团队对区块链技术和钱包开发有较深入的理解,可以在技术选型和实现过程中更加高效。此外,经验丰富的团队能够更快速地识别和解决问题,推动项目按时交付。

                      #### 资源配置

                      资源包括人力、技术工具、测试环境等,这些都可能影响项目的推进速度。同时,资金的投入也会直接影响团队的规模和开发速度。因此,合理配置资源是确保项目顺利进行的重要一环。

                      #### 市场需求

                      市场需求的变化可能会影响开发的优先级和时间安排。特别是在数字货币价格波动较大的时候,相关功能的开发可能需要调整,以满足市场的紧急需求。

                      ### 区块链钱包平台的预期开发周期 #### 常见开发周期

                      一般来说,开发一个基础功能的区块链钱包平台大约需要3到6个月的时间。如果钱包涉及高级功能,如多链支持、复杂的交易逻辑等,这一周期可能延长至6个月到1年。团队在初期应有详细的开发时间表,以便进行有效监督和调整。

                      #### 快速开发 vs. 深度开发

                      快速开发模式通常适用于预算有限或时间紧迫的项目,通过采用敏捷开发,快速推出市场基础版本,然后根据用户反馈持续改进。而深度开发则注重产品的完整性和安全性,适合于需求严苛的市场环境。这两种开发模式各有优劣,团队需要根据实际需求来选择。

                      ### 项目管理与开发工具 #### 敏捷开发

                      敏捷开发是一种迭代式的开发方法,致力于快速应对变更并交付高质量产品。通过短周期的开发迭代,团队可以及时获取用户反馈,改善开发流程,开发时间。

                      #### 工具与技术栈

                      选择合适的开发工具和技术栈可以有效提升开发效率。例如,使用现代化的框架和库(如React, Node.js等)可以加速开发进程,而自动化测试和持续集成工具(如Jenkins)则有助于提升代码质量和减少发布周期。

                      ### 未来展望 #### 区块链钱包技术的发展趋势

                      随着技术的不断进步,区块链钱包的功能和安全性将进一步提升。未来钱包可能会支持更多的新兴技术,如去中心化金融(DeFi)、非同质化代币(NFT)等。这种多元化的发展方向,必将对钱包的开发提出新的挑战和要求。

                      #### 新兴需求与市场机会

                      区块链钱包的普及为相关领域提供了新的市场机会。例如,针对企业用户、跨境支付、数字身份认证等领域都可以开发特定钱包。这提供了更多的市场切入点,同时也需在开发周期和资源配置上作出相应调整。

                      ### 结论

                      开发一个区块链钱包平台是一个复杂的过程,时间周期受多种因素影响。了解各个开发阶段的要求、影响开发周期的因素以及市场的未来趋势,将有助于企业更好地规划和执行项目。若能在开发过程中合理利用资源、管理,便能有效降低开发周期,实现高效交付。

                      --- ### 相关问题及详细介绍 #### 开发一个区块链钱包需要哪些技能和知识?

                      开发一个区块链钱包需要哪些技能和知识?

                      区块链钱包的开发不仅涉及到编程技能,还需要对区块链技术的深刻理解。开发者需熟悉智能合约、加密算法和区块链网络的工作原理。此外,良好的用户体验设计(UI/UX)能力对钱包的成功也至关重要。开发团队通常需要具备以下技能:

                      1. **编程语言**: 常用的有JavaScript、Python、Go等。 2. **区块链知识**: 理解区块链数据结构、共识机制和智能合约。 3. **安全性知识**: 了解加密技术、风险管理和安全漏洞。 4. **项目管理能力**: 熟悉敏捷开发的团队成员有助于提高项目的成功率。 5. **用户体验设计能力**: 能够设计流畅、易用的界面对用户留存来说十分重要。 #### 区块链钱包与传统金融钱包有什么不同?

                      区块链钱包与传统金融钱包有什么不同?

                      
区块链钱包平台开发周期揭秘:从构想到上线需要多长时间?

                      区别于传统金融钱包,区块链钱包是基于去中心化的区块链技术进行运作的。最显著的区别在于:

                      1. **资产类型**: 区块链钱包主要存储加密货币资产,而传统钱包通常存储法定货币。 2. **去中心化**: 区块链钱包不依赖于中介机构,用户完全控制自己的私钥和资产。 3. **透明性与安全性**: 区块链交易是公开可查的,透明性高。不过交易的不可逆性要求用户高度注意安全。 4. **手续费**: 区块链钱包的交易费用通常较低,因为没有中介参与,但取决于网络状况。 #### 什么是智能合约,在钱包开发中如何应用?

                      什么是智能合约,在钱包开发中如何应用?

                      智能合约是运行在区块链上的自动化合约,可以在不需要中介的情况下执行合约条款。钱包开发中智能合约可以用于:

                      1. **自动化交易**: 用户可以在合约中定义交易条件,系统自动执行。 2. **多重签名功能**: 确保需要多个用户签署才能执行的交易,增强钱包的安全性。 3. **去中心化金融服务(DeFi)**: 开发者可以创建与区块链交互的功能,例如借贷、交易等,功能更加丰富。 4. **资产管理**: 支持用户对资产的智能化管理,比如预定支付或分配收益等。 #### 如何确保区块链钱包的安全性?

                      如何确保区块链钱包的安全性?

                      
区块链钱包平台开发周期揭秘:从构想到上线需要多长时间?

                      钱包的安全性是用户最关心的问题之一,确保安全的方法包括:

                      1. **私钥保护**: 用户私钥必须加密存储,绝不允许暴露在外。 2. **多重签名机制**: 增加资产安全,通过多个签名确保交易的有效性。 3. **安全审计**: 通过第三方进行代码审计,找出潜在的安全漏洞。 4. **用户教育**: 提高用户对于安全交易、密码管理及识别钓鱼攻击的意识。 5. **定期更新**: 及时修复已知漏洞,更新软件以防止黑客攻击。 #### 钱包平台的用户体验设计应注意哪些方面?

                      钱包平台的用户体验设计应注意哪些方面?

                      优秀的用户体验设计是钱包成功的关键之一,设计应关注:

                      1. **简便性**: 界面应简洁直观,用户能快速上手,特别是对于区块链新手而言。 2. **导航清晰**: 设置明确的导航,帮助用户快速找到所需功能。 3. **反馈机制**: 用户进行操作后要有明确的反馈,避免造成困惑。 4. **移动端**: 由于越来越多用户使用手机进行交易,移动端的尤为重要。 5. **安全提示**: 明确的安全提示可以提高用户对风险的认知,并引导他们采取预防措施。 #### 如何应对市场变化带来的开发挑战?

                      如何应对市场变化带来的开发挑战?

                      市场环境的变化对区块链钱包的开发提出了许多挑战,要有效应对,可以采取以下措施:

                      1. **市场调研**: 定期进行市场分析,及时了解行业动向和用户需求。 2. **灵活调整开发计划**: 在需求变化时能够灵活调整开发计划,适应市场变化。 3. **多种功能的整合**: 钱包需具备多种功能,以适应不同的用户需求。 4. **用户反馈的重视**: 收集用户反馈,快速迭代和产品,保持用户活跃。 5. **技术革新**: 关注新兴技术,及时更新技术栈以适应市场需求的变化。 通过对以上内容的深入剖析,您将会对区块链钱包开发过程有更加全面的认识,能够更加合理地规划开发周期并应对可能的挑战。
                      分享 :
                        author

                        tpwallet

                        T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                        
                                

                          相关新闻

                          如何有效利用区块链钱包
                          2024-10-11
                          如何有效利用区块链钱包

                          ### 内容主体大纲1. **引言** - 什么是区块链钱包? - 锁仓的概念及其重要性2. **区块链钱包的基本原理** - 区块链技术...

                          全面解析:区块链钱包通
                          2025-01-01
                          全面解析:区块链钱包通

                          ## 内容主体大纲1. 引言 - 区块链钱包的定义 - 钱包通道的重要性2. 区块链钱包的种类 - 热钱包与冷钱包 - 硬件钱包与...

                          深入探索虚拟币交易所钱
                          2024-12-05
                          深入探索虚拟币交易所钱

                          ### 内容主体大纲1. **引言** - 虚拟币交易的兴起 - 钱包在虚拟币交易中的重要性2. **虚拟币交易所钱包的基本概念** ...

                          区块链钱包的未来:在哪
                          2024-10-21
                          区块链钱包的未来:在哪

                          ## 内容主体大纲1. 区块链钱包的基本概述 - 1.1 什么是区块链钱包 - 1.2 区块链钱包的种类 - 1.3 区块链钱包的工作原理...